Barney Farmer is a writer, raconteur, pessimist, sceptic and aspirant public scourge from the North West of England.
His work has featured in the pages of Viz magazine for two decades. He’s two published novels, with a third on the way later this year, plus a stage adaptation of his first novel, Drunken Baker.
For me, Viz magazine has shaped my sense of humour more than, I think anything else, and I’ve been a big fan of Barney’s writing for a while. John Sullivan is a former Royal Marines commando and founder of Elite Survival training. John’s worked in some of the most challenging environments around the world, from the arctic to the desert & jungle. That experience has seen him consult for some of the most popular survival and outdoors shows on TV, including The Island. He runs survival courses in the UK and overseas for individuals, companies and charities. He’s a super interesting guy, and also has one of the most unexpected hobbies.

Rob Coleman is a stand up comedian and world record-breaking rower. A comedian with a penchant for endurance sports, Rob has run a sub 3 hour marathon, and also rowed the Atlantic as part of the Talisker whiskey Atlantic Challenge. It was on this row that his team broke the world record for the fastest crossing in a pure class boat. In this conversation, we discuss his record breaking row, the impact of the pandemic on the events sector, and what he has planned next.

In 2016, Harj Cheema was a full-time salesperson, retired comedian, and hated running. Following some career challenges, he took the chance to do a Spartan race at 3 weeks notice and has since run 9, set up his own business, and is back on the comedy circuit with a sold-out solo show, Chicken Fried Dreams, at the London Museum of Comedy in April 2021.

Daren Parr and John Dilane are two London taxi drivers who came together with an ambition to lose weight, get fit, and climb Africa's highest mountain. They successfully summitted Kilimanjaro in 2019, raising tens of thousands of pounds for the Taxi Charity for Military Veterans. Daren & John have brought together a new team of London taxi drivers, and in 2021, will return to Kilimanjaro once again.
We discuss why they took this challenge on, what it's like to climb Kilimanjaro, and how they became official tourism ambassadors for Tanzania.

Martin Mor is the Adventure Comedian. A successful circus performer and stand up comedian, Martin has performed comedy around the world, from the Hammersmith Apollo to an Italian prison. In April 2016 Martin was part of a team that set the world record for the highest altitude comedy show by performing at 5,300m/17,600ft at Mount Everest basecamp. It’s a good one!
In this episode we talk about his early career as a performer, why being active is his downtime, and how the pandemic has created opportunities while taking many more away.
Martin is an accomplished MC, regular headline act across the UK & worldwide, and also offers one on one comedy tutorials.

Joy France is a retired teacher, who followed a series of coincidences into performing slam poetry. At the age of 60, she set herself a challenge of doing 60 new things. This took her on an unlikely journey from slam poetry to the world of competitive battle rap – going up against some of the best battle rappers not just in the UK, but from around the world. She has performed at the Edinburgh Fringe, appeared in a TV ad for Nationwide, and delivered a TedX talk about her experiences as the Battle Rapping Granny.
In this episode, we discuss leaving your comfort zone, how to stay interesting and interested, and the joy to be found in trying new things.

Dean Stott is a former British Special Forces Soldier who left the military after suffering a severe knee injury in a parachuting accident in 2011. He then established a distinguished career in the private security sector; he was renowned for his willing to take on any job, no matter how dangerous. In 2018, Dean completed the 14,000 mile Pan American Highway route from Argentina to Alaska by bike, gaining two world records and raising an incredible amount of money for charity in the process. His book, Relentless, is now available in paperback & audiobook.
In this episode, we discuss his time in the Special Forces, how he prepared for his record breaking cycle challenge, and how he nearly took a different path and became a full-time surfer.
